Hanscom Main Exchange honors Vietnam veterans

Bobby Jacques, left, special assistant to the 66th Air Base Group commander, receives a pin from Maj. Joshua Caragan, 66th Force Support Squadron commander, during a National Vietnam War Veterans Day pinning ceremony at the Hanscom Air Force Base, Mass., Main Exchange, March 29, while Jennifer Colbert, an Exchange department manager, looks on. Vietnam veterans, including Jacques, who served in Vietnam from 1969 to 1970, received a complimentary lapel pin as a token of thanks for their service, valor and sacrifice.
